LAIR-1 is a glycoprotein(~32kDa) expressed on the surface of the majority of human peripheral blood mononuclear leukocytes including T cells , B cells, NK cells, macrophages and dendritic cells. LAIR-1 functions as an inhibitory receptor in NK cells, T cells and B cells. Lair-1 consists of a leader sequence, extracellular domain, transmembrane domain, cytoplasmic region. The extracellular domain of LAIR-1( 22-125aa) was overexpressed in E.coli, and purified by using conventional chromatography techniques.
